First Day Of Week Jewish Calendar
First Day Of Week Jewish Calendar - Apart from the shabbat, the different days of the week in the jewish calendar are known as first day, second day, third day, and so on. Jewish communities around the world use the jewish or hebrew calendar to determine the dates of religious observances and rituals. Sunday is the first day of the week for a jew.
